Invention Patent & Utility Model

  1. A Power of Attorney signed by the applicant.
  2. An Assignment signed by the inventor (if the inventor and applicant are not the same person).
  3. Specification with abstract and claims.
  4. Drawings.
  5. Certified copy of priority document (if any).

Remarks:

¡P         Facsimiled copies of the above items 1, 2, 3 and 4 are acceptable for obtaining a valid filing date.
The originals of those documents, as well as the Power of Attorney and translation of specification, can be supplemented within ninety (90) days after the application has been filed.

¡P         If priority is to claim, the application must be filed within twelve (12) months after the first filing date. A certified copy of the priority document should be supplemented within three (3) months after the filing of application.

New Design

The required application documents are the same as those for an invention patent.

Remarks:

  • Description, claims and formal drawings or photographs showing front, rear, right, left, top, bottom and perspective views.
  • If priority is to be claimed the application must be filed within six (6) months after the first filing date. A certified copy of the priority document should be supplemented within three (3) months after the filing of application.

Trademark

  1. A Power of Attorney signed by the applicant.
  2. Mark specimens maximum size 8 X 8 cms.
  3. List of goods ¡V must be clear and specific. Broad specification will not be accepted.
  4. Certified copy of priority document (if any).

Remarks:

If priority is to be claimed, the application must be filed within six (6) months after the first filing date.
